Speculation: Possible Draisaitl suspension incoming after dirty hit on Barkov
There's a lot of debate and speculation going around about a possible suspension for Leon Draisaitl after his dirty hit on Aleksander Barkov last night in game two.
A few reports suggest that Barkov may have a broken jaw and could miss games in the Stanley Cup Finals because of Draisaitl's dangerous hit:
"Aleksander Barkov has a broken jaw. There are few injuries to the face that hockey players can't 'suck it up' from. Stitches or a broken nose, sure. Broken jaw, definitely not. #oilers #panthers #nhl"
Watch a video of the hit here:
On the play, Draisaitl got a two-minute penalty and remained in the game, but ended Barkov's night halfway through the third period.
Now, a lot of people are calling him out, and there's a general belief that he should face more consequences, especially if Barkov is forced to miss games:
"This has to be worth at least a game suspension for Draisaitl. That's some textbook intent to injure."
Now, all the pressure is on the NHL's Department of Player Safety. As we saw in the past playoff rounds, they don't hand out suspensions that easily. We'll know more about all this before game three; make sure to stay tuned as we deliver the latest updates.
